Key Insights of Japan LED Spotlight Market

  • Market Valuation: Estimated at approximately $1.2 billion in 2023, reflecting steady growth driven by urban infrastructure and commercial lighting upgrades.
  • Forecast Trajectory: Projected to reach $2.3 billion by 2033 with a CAGR of 6.8%, fueled by technological innovation and sustainability mandates.
  • Dominant Segments: High-end architectural and retail applications dominate, accounting for over 55% of total sales, with residential segments expanding rapidly due to smart lighting trends.
  • Regional Leadership: Kanto and Kansai regions lead market share, driven by dense urban centers and advanced infrastructure investments.
  • Key Opportunities: Growing demand for energy-efficient, IoT-enabled lighting solutions, and the integration of smart city initiatives present significant avenues for growth.
  • Major Players: Philips Lighting Japan, Panasonic, Nichia Corporation, and Toshiba Lighting are primary market leaders, focusing on innovation and strategic partnerships.

Emerging Trends and Technological Innovations in Japan LED Spotlight Market

Technological advancements are reshaping Japan’s LED spotlight industry, with smart lighting, IoT integration, and human-centric design leading the charge. The adoption of tunable, color-changing LEDs and intelligent control systems enhances user experience and energy efficiency. Moreover, the integration of AI-driven lighting management systems enables predictive maintenance and adaptive lighting, aligning with Japan’s smart city initiatives.

Environmental sustainability remains a core trend, with companies adopting eco-friendly manufacturing processes and recyclable materials. The rise of miniaturized, high-lumen LEDs expands application possibilities, from retail displays to outdoor urban lighting. Innovations in heat dissipation and power management improve product longevity and performance, addressing consumer and regulatory demands for durability and efficiency. These technological trends collectively position Japan’s LED spotlight market at the forefront of global lighting innovation, offering significant growth opportunities for early adopters and technology leaders.

Regulatory Environment and Policy Impact on Japan LED Spotlight Market

Japan’s regulatory landscape significantly influences the LED spotlight industry, emphasizing energy efficiency, environmental sustainability, and safety standards. The government’s Green Growth Strategy and energy conservation policies incentivize the adoption of LED lighting solutions, including subsidies and tax benefits for eco-friendly products. Strict standards for product safety, electromagnetic compatibility, and recyclability further shape market offerings.

Policy initiatives promoting smart city projects and urban renewal programs create substantial opportunities for LED lighting applications. However, compliance with evolving standards requires continuous innovation and adaptation. The regulatory environment also encourages manufacturers to prioritize sustainable manufacturing practices, reducing carbon footprints and waste. Navigating this complex policy landscape is crucial for market participants aiming to capitalize on government-led initiatives and maintain regulatory compliance, thereby ensuring long-term growth and market stability.
